JOURNALISTS and radio presenters based in Gizo, Western province, have participated in a five-day radio programming and production workshop from the 29th – 3rd October 2025.
Aimed at enhancing the skills and professional capacity, the refresher delved into basic news writing, production content
development, social media strategy, and sales & marketing.
The workshop was facilitated by BBC Media Action and supported by the British High Commission in Solomon Islands.
Participants include SIBC’s Radio Hapi Lagoon FM, Western provincial government officers, freelancers and news reporters of the Island Sun and Solomon Star newspapers.
BBC Media Action Solomon Islands Coordinator, Sina Adrian, who organized the workshop, said the training is part of BBC Media Action’s objective to strengthen media organizations in the Solomon Islands.
He added while BBC Media Action has established partnerships with some media houses, it is important to continue supporting capacity building across different organizations.
The participants expressed their excitement and satisfaction of being part of the refresher training.
Workshop presenters include Georgina Maka’a of In-depth Solomons, Moddie Nanau and Lionel Bazu of SIBC Sales and
Marketing department.
